Elderly Depression and Some Facts

Depression in elder people is a very common disorder. As there are many strains in that age, they tend to succumb to these feelings easily. There are many life changes in this age and therefore fighting with these changes is very difficult. Some of the major causes for depression is the feeling of loneliness. Some people who are workaholics when they suddenly take retirement even then there is a possibility of getting into depression. Immediate restlessness or when the patient feels low in self confidence, sudden craving for death and ending life are major symptoms of a person being in depression.

Facts About Elderly Depression

There are some hard facts which we have to understand and take them into consideration. By reading the given facts below one can get a clear picture of depression.

  • In America there are nearly 6 million people who are above 65 years old and get affected by depression. And only 10% of the depressed elder people get a proper treatment.
  • Clinical depression is a type of depression is a type of depression which is observed a lot in elder people. It is caused due to a long term illness carried by the patient. Diseases like Parkinson’s disease, Arthritis, Diabetes, heart disease, cancer etc.
  • The chances of elder person in depression committing suicide is more than a younger person in depression. This is because of the mental weakness observed in elder people.
  • 19% of the suicides are due to elders people who are n depression.
  • The total expenditure on an elderly depressed person is 50% higher tan the total money spent on a normal elder person.
